The stock options are required to have taxes taken out for Federal,State,SS and Medicare. My W-2 shows nothing listed in box 11. It is basically taxed like regular income.
You'll need to sign in or create an account to connect with an expert.
If you have a W-2 and it has an amount listed for wages that is compensation for the purposed of having an IRA.
Taxing Employee Stock Options. ... The bargain element of a non-qualified stock option is considered "compensation" and is taxed at ordinary income tax rates
